From Influencer Lifestyle to Real Estate Headlines

Martha Graeff, known for her presence in fashion, fitness, and lifestyle circles, is publicly linked to the banker at the center of Brazil’s most recent financial collapse: Daniel Vorcaro, former CEO and majority shareholder of Banco Master.

Vorcaro was arrested on Nov. 18, 2025, as Brazilian authorities launched a sweeping investigation into alleged fraud: namely, that Banco Master created fictitious credit operations which were sold to another bank, prompting regulators to shutter the bank.

Property records and reporting now link Vorcaro and by extension his circle, including Martha Graeff, to at least four Miami properties purchased between 2023 and early 2025: two mansions and two condominiums.

Among them is a striking 20,500-square-foot waterfront mansion in the exclusive Bay Point neighborhood (4445/4425 Sabal Palm Road), acquired in January for $85.2 million, a record for the enclave. A second house across the street was acquired shortly after for $6.9 million.
